The 10th term of the arithmetic progression 2, 7, 12, ... is:
47
52
42
37
Explanation: Here, first term a = 2 and common difference d = 7 − 2 = 5. The nth term is tⁿ = a + (n − 1)d. Thus, t10 = 2 + (10 − 1)5 = 2 + 45 = 47.

If x + 2, 3x, and 4x + 1 are in AP, then the value of x is:
1
2
3
4
Explanation: For terms to be in AP, 2b = a + c. So, 2(3x) = (x + 2) + (4x + 1) → 6x = 5x + 3 → x = 3.

Rahul invests ₹ 2000 in a scheme that gives 5% compound interest annually. The amount after 2 years will be:
₹ 2200
₹ 2205
₹ 2100
₹ 2305
Explanation: Compound interest forms a GP. A = P(1+r)ⁿ = 2000(1.05)² = 2000 × 1.1025 = 2205.

Which term of the AP 3, 8, 13, ... is 78?
15th
16th
17th
18th
Explanation: Let the nth term be 78. a = 3, d = 5. 78 = 3 + (n − 1)5 → 75 = 5(n − 1) → n − 1 = 15 → n = 16.
